Azion Real-Time Events has reached General Availability, offering a new standard for real-time event monitoring and analysis in distributed environments, where quick decision-making is crucial for security, platform, and development teams. This solution provides rapid and accurate visibility into operational events across applications, APIs, and security services, allowing users to view and investigate events almost in real time, detect threats, and conduct advanced queries for troubleshooting. Real-Time Events operates with automatic event capture, organizes data into specific sources, and ensures low-latency accessibility, with a seven-day retention period for comprehensive analysis. Its benefits include complete data visibility without event loss, faster detection and response to anomalies, and enhanced debugging capabilities through a unified platform that integrates seamlessly with tools like SIEMs and Grafana. By consolidating event data and offering flexible querying through a Console or GraphQL API, Azion Real-Time Events significantly enhances operational clarity, accelerates response times, and improves reliability, making it an essential tool for performance optimization, real-time security, troubleshooting, incident management, and data-driven development.
